Recipe View 10 mins Bring a large pot of generously salted water to a rolling boil. Add 2 tablespoons of kosher salt and the pasta. Cook, stirring occasionally, until al dente, about 9-10 minutes. (Timing will vary slightly based on pasta shape and brand; follow package directions but check for doneness a minute or two early).

Image Step 02
02 Step

Recipe View 1 mins Drain the pasta immediately and rinse under cold running water until it reaches lukewarm or room temperature. This stops the cooking process and prevents the pasta from becoming mushy. Drain thoroughly to remove excess water.

Image Step 03
03 Step

Recipe View 2 mins In an extra-large bowl, combine the cooked pasta with the turkey pepperoni, ham, salami, provolone cheese, red onion, pepperoncini peppers, cucumber, grape tomatoes, yellow bell pepper, and olives. Sprinkle the salad seasoning evenly over the mixture.

Image Step 04
04 Step

Recipe View 3 mins In a separate bowl, whisk together the remaining 2 teaspoons of kosher salt, red wine vinegar, pepperoncini brine, dried oregano, crushed red pepper (if using), sugar, pepper, garlic powder, and Dijon mustard until well emulsified. Slowly drizzle in the olive oil while whisking constantly to create a smooth, cohesive dressing.

Image Step 05
05 Step

Recipe View 2 mins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ese into the dressing. Pour the dressing over the pasta salad and toss gently but thoroughly to ensure every ingredient is evenly coated.

Image Step 06
06 Step

Recipe View 30 mins Serve immediately for a vibrant, fresh flavor, or c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ld and deepen. This salad is often even better the next day!

For an extra layer of flavor, lightly marinate the diced salami and ham in a tablespoon of the red wine vinegar for about 15 minutes before adding to the salad.
Feel free to customize the vegetables based on your preferences and what's in season. Roasted bell peppers, artichoke hearts, or sun-dried tomatoes would all be delicious additions.
If you don't have salad seasoning on hand, you can create your own blend using a combination of Italian herbs, garlic powder, onion powder, and a pinch of red pepper flakes.
To prevent the pasta from absorbing too much dressing, you can reserve a small amount and add it just before serving if needed.
